/// Copy the longest valid UTF-8 prefix that fits in a sentinel-terminated
/// destination. Desktop notification strings are passed to platform APIs that
/// require valid UTF-8, so truncation must not split a multibyte codepoint.
/// UTF-8 continuation bytes occupy the range 0x80 through 0xBF.
fn isUtf8ContinuationByte(byte: u8) bool {
return switch (byte) {
0x80...0xBF => true,
else => false,
};
}
/// Copy as much of `src` as fits, backing up from a UTF-8 continuation byte
/// so valid input is never truncated in the middle of a codepoint.
fn copyUtf8Z(comptime capacity: usize, dst: *[capacity:0]u8, src: []const u8) void {
var len = @min(src.len, capacity);
while (len > 0 and !std.unicode.utf8ValidateSlice(src[0..len])) : (len -= 1) {}
while (len > 0 and
len < src.len and
isUtf8ContinuationByte(src[len])) : (len -= 1)
{}
@memcpy(dst[0..len], src[0..len]);
dst[len] = 0;
